#7ef28f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7ef28f is composed of 49.4% red, 94.9%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.9%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 128.8 degrees, a saturation of 81.7% and a lightness of 72.2%. #7ef28f color hex could be obtained by blending #fcffff with #00e51f.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

#7ef28f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7ef28f has RGB values of R:126, G:242,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0, Y:0.41,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 8319631.
